| def _iter_rewritable_modules(package_files: Iterable[str]) -> Iterator[str]: |
| """Given an iterable of file names in a source distribution, return the "names" that should |
| be marked for assertion rewrite. |
| |
| For example the package "pytest_mock/__init__.py" should be added as "pytest_mock" in |
| the assertion rewrite mechanism. |
| |
| This function has to deal with dist-info based distributions and egg based distributions |
| (which are still very much in use for "editable" installs). |
| |
| Here are the file names as seen in a dist-info based distribution: |
| |
| pytest_mock/__init__.py |
| pytest_mock/_version.py |
| pytest_mock/plugin.py |
| pytest_mock.egg-info/PKG-INFO |
| |
| Here are the file names as seen in an egg based distribution: |
| |
| src/pytest_mock/__init__.py |
| src/pytest_mock/_version.py |
| src/pytest_mock/plugin.py |
| src/pytest_mock.egg-info/PKG-INFO |
| LICENSE |
| setup.py |
| |
| We have to take in account those two distribution flavors in order to determine which |
| names should be considered for assertion rewriting. |
| |
| More information: |
| https://github.com/pytest-dev/pytest-mock/issues/167 |
| """ |
| package_files = list(package_files) |
| seen_some = False |
| for fn in package_files: |
| is_simple_module = "/" not in fn and fn.endswith(".py") |
| is_package = fn.count("/") == 1 and fn.endswith("__init__.py") |
| if is_simple_module: |
| module_name, _ = os.path.splitext(fn) |
| |
| |
| if module_name != "setup" and not module_name.startswith("__editable__"): |
| seen_some = True |
| yield module_name |
| elif is_package: |
| package_name = os.path.dirname(fn) |
| seen_some = True |
| yield package_name |
|
|
| if not seen_some: |
| |
| |
| |
| |
| |
| new_package_files = [] |
| for fn in package_files: |
| parts = fn.split("/") |
| new_fn = "/".join(parts[1:]) |
| if new_fn: |
| new_package_files.append(new_fn) |
| if new_package_files: |
| yield from _iter_rewritable_modules(new_package_files) |

| def getini(self, name: str) -> Any: |
| """Return configuration value the an :ref:`configuration file <configfiles>`. |
| |
| If a configuration value is not defined in a |
| :ref:`configuration file <configfiles>`, then the ``default`` value |
| provided while registering the configuration through |
| :func:`parser.addini <pytest.Parser.addini>` will be returned. |
| Please note that you can even provide ``None`` as a valid |
| default value. |
| |
| If ``default`` is not provided while registering using |
| :func:`parser.addini <pytest.Parser.addini>`, then a default value |
| based on the ``type`` parameter passed to |
| :func:`parser.addini <pytest.Parser.addini>` will be returned. |
| The default values based on ``type`` are: |
| ``paths``, ``pathlist``, ``args`` and ``linelist`` : empty list ``[]`` |
| ``bool`` : ``False`` |
| ``string`` : empty string ``""`` |
| ``int`` : ``0`` |
| ``float`` : ``0.0`` |
| |
| If neither the ``default`` nor the ``type`` parameter is passed |
| while registering the configuration through |
| :func:`parser.addini <pytest.Parser.addini>`, then the configuration |
| is treated as a string and a default empty string '' is returned. |
| |
| If the specified name hasn't been registered through a prior |
| :func:`parser.addini <pytest.Parser.addini>` call (usually from a |
| plugin), a ValueError is raised. |
| """ |
| canonical_name = self._parser._ini_aliases.get(name, name) |
| try: |
| return self._inicache[canonical_name] |
| except KeyError: |
| pass |
| self._inicache[canonical_name] = val = self._getini(canonical_name) |
| return val |

| def get_verbosity(self, verbosity_type: str | None = None) -> int: |
| r"""Retrieve the verbosity level for a fine-grained verbosity type. |
| |
| :param verbosity_type: Verbosity type to get level for. If a level is |
| configured for the given type, that value will be returned. If the |
| given type is not a known verbosity type, the global verbosity |
| level will be returned. If the given type is None (default), the |
| global verbosity level will be returned. |
| |
| To configure a level for a fine-grained verbosity type, the |
| configuration file should have a setting for the configuration name |
| and a numeric value for the verbosity level. A special value of "auto" |
| can be used to explicitly use the global verbosity level. |
| |
| Example: |
| |
| .. tab:: toml |
| |
| .. code-block:: toml |
| |
| [tool.pytest] |
| verbosity_assertions = 2 |
| |
| .. tab:: ini |
| |
| .. code-block:: ini |
| |
| [pytest] |
| verbosity_assertions = 2 |
| |
| .. code-block:: console |
| |
| pytest -v |
| |
| .. code-block:: python |
| |
| print(config.get_verbosity()) # 1 |
| print(config.get_verbosity(Config.VERBOSITY_ASSERTIONS)) # 2 |
| """ |
| global_level = self.getoption("verbose", default=0) |
| assert isinstance(global_level, int) |
| if verbosity_type is None: |
| return global_level |
|
|
| ini_name = Config._verbosity_ini_name(verbosity_type) |
| if ini_name not in self._parser._inidict: |
| return global_level |
|
|
| level = self.getini(ini_name) |
| if level == Config._VERBOSITY_INI_DEFAULT: |
| return global_level |
|
|
| return int(level) |

| def _strtobool(val: str) -> bool: |
| """Convert a string representation of truth to True or False. |
| |
| True values are 'y', 'yes', 't', 'true', 'on', and '1'; false values |
| are 'n', 'no', 'f', 'false', 'off', and '0'. Raises ValueError if |
| 'val' is anything else. |
| |
| .. note:: Copied from distutils.util. |
| """ |
| val = val.lower() |
| if val in ("y", "yes", "t", "true", "on", "1"): |
| return True |
| elif val in ("n", "no", "f", "false", "off", "0"): |
| return False |
| else: |
| raise ValueError(f"invalid truth value {val!r}") |
